Output f59a3de34040407bc030f1774b5eedbc6fea7a4a21cfd982bfc79703bbf0320d:0

value
1646927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a672e8aa341c3fab5e4a4998145db90a0757c73 OP_EQUAL
address
32e2HfCWfA2ojkqN3MBmdn4BSuAZ7ZcTtN
transaction
f59a3de34040407bc030f1774b5eedbc6fea7a4a21cfd982bfc79703bbf0320d
confirmations
355320
spent
true